""" Image objects used by the cxmanage controller """
import os
import tempfile
from cxmanage import CxmanageError
from cxmanage.simg import create_simg, has_simg, valid_simg, get_simg_contents
class Image:
""" An image consists of an image type, a filename, and any info needed
to build an SIMG out of it. """
def __init__(self, filename, image_type, simg=None,
version=None, daddr=None, skip_crc32=False):
self.filename = filename
self.type = image_type
self.version = version
self.daddr = daddr
self.skip_crc32 = skip_crc32
if not os.path.exists(filename):
raise ValueError("File %s does not exist" % filename)
if simg == None:
contents = open(filename).read()
self.simg = has_simg(contents)
else:
self.simg = simg
if not self.verify():
raise CxmanageError("%s is not a valid %s image" %
(os.path.basename(filename), image_type))
def upload(self, work_dir, tftp, version, daddr):
""" Create and upload an SIMG file """
filename = self.filename
# Create new image if necessary
if not self.simg:
contents = open(filename).read()
# Figure out version and daddr
if self.version != None:
version = self.version
if self.daddr != None:
daddr = self.daddr
# Create simg
align = (self.type in ["CDB", "BOOT_LOG"])
simg = create_simg(contents, version=version, daddr=daddr,
skip_crc32=self.skip_crc32, align=align)
filename = tempfile.mkstemp(".simg", work_dir + "/")[1]
open(filename, "w").write(simg)
# Make sure the simg was built correctly
if not valid_simg(open(filename).read()):
raise CxmanageError("%s is not a valid SIMG" %
os.path.basename(self.filename))
# Upload to tftp
basename = os.path.basename(filename)
tftp.put_file(filename, basename)
return basename
def size(self):
""" Return the full size of this image (as an SIMG) """
if self.simg:
return os.path.getsize(self.filename)
else:
contents = open(self.filename).read()
align = (self.type in ["CDB", "BOOT_LOG"])
simg = create_simg(contents, skip_crc32=True, align=align)
return len(simg)
def verify(self):
""" Return true if the image is valid, false otherwise """
if self.type in ["CDB", "BOOT_LOG"]:
# Look for "CDBH"
contents = open(self.filename).read()
if self.simg:
contents = get_simg_contents(contents)
return contents[:4] == "CDBH"
return True
